Earlier I posted that I had migrated to www.procurementinvestor.com and that I had some small ambitions for the new site. I was able to figure out how to get one piece working this week. The Procurement Investor Wiki is up and running.
A wiki is a website that allows collaborative editing of content. The Procurement Investor wiki focuses on procurement topics, and encourages readers to help to develop the content on these pages for our mutual use and benefit. The wiki is grouped into topics. The first topic is:
The Category Hierarchy - Defining a hierarchy of goods and services that are logical for procurement.
As it develops I'd like to add a topic on supplier pricing, supplier quality, and sample bid documents. As those sections develop I'll announce them in here.
